**Team Cook 2**
Reports To: Services Director
**Position Summary**:.
Reporting to the Services Director, the Team Cook #2 is responsible for preparing and plating meals, ensuring that the quality and services being delivered meet the nutritional and dining needs of the residents in accordance with the high standards of the organization. This includes but is not limited to offering outstanding service, creative, nutritional, diverse, and flexible menus made with high-quality fresh ingredients and appetizingly presented to meet and exceed resident’s and their family’s expectations within an interdisciplinary, resident-focused team, consistent with the Mission, Vision and Values of One Kenton Place.
**Responsibilities**:
- Prepare, season, and cook food as directed, meeting dietary requirements where required.
- Follow recipes, ensuring meals are attractive, the correct temperature and portion size, and that service is timely.
- Assists with the preparation of food for special functions.
- Assist in the development of unique dining programs for cognitively impaired residents.
- Familiarizes self with the specific needs of each client, e.g., diet restrictions, allergies, and special requests/accommodations.
- Create and implement nutritional and diverse seasonal menus.
- Adhere to all Kosher food requirements.
- Have experience working in a fast-paced environment preparing large batch cooking
- Be excited about the opportunity of preparing a wide variety of nutritious meals that rotate daily.
- Have familiarity with cooking and baking from scratch.
- Display a caring and respectful attitude toward our residents, families, and team members, with an openness to receiving feedback and suggestions from our residents and family members.
- Visits dining rooms during mealtimes to monitor quality and acceptability of food.
- Monitors all procedures for resident meal service to ensure the required standards are maintained.
- Coordinate the purchase of food, supplies and equipment required, and conducts monthly food inventory.
- Ensure that optimal safety standards are maintained by all Food and Nutrition department employees.
- Understand the physical, mental, and emotional demands of the Chef’s role.
- Operate standard kitchen equipment safely and efficiently.
- Completion of required documentation, e.g., inventory counts, food and equipment temperature and cleaning checklists, security / lock-up checklists as required.
- Follows disposal procedures according to established waste management guidelines for organics, paper, plastics, cans/bottles, non-recyclable material, etc.
- Clean and maintain kitchen and appliances meeting established standards for cleanliness and sanitation.
- Current provincial Safe Food Handling Certificate
- Red Seal designation is considered an asset
- Current membership in the Canadian Society of Nutritional Management (C.S.N.M.) is considered an asset.
- Post-secondary education in dietary management and the successful completion of a recognized Food Services Program.
- Previous professional experience working with seniors in Retirement, Long-Term Care, or in a health care setting is considered an asset.
- Proficient Computer skills.
- Experience in large quantity food preparation.
- Demonstrate organizational and interpersonal skills.
- Solid knowledge of basic therapeutic nutrition as it relates to the needs of the home’s resident population.
- Time Management skills with the ability to prioritize and multitask.
- Must be flexible and willing to respond to the needs of others.
- Good written and verbal communication skills.
- Must be physically able to lift and transfer heavy, hot items, and stand for the majority of the shift.
- Experience with Kosher food preparation and guidelines is considered an asset.
- Must be currently living and eligible to work in Canada.
**Dress Requirements**:
- Clean, washable uniform (will be provided).
- Serviceable, closed-toe shoes.
- Minimum amount of jewelry.
- No nail polish permitted.
